Icelandic Warning Signs

Warning signs are a fundamental part of road safety, designed to give drivers advance notice of hazards that aren't immediately obvious. In Iceland, where road conditions can change rapidly and include unique challenges like unbridged rivers, blind crests, or free-roaming animals, understanding these signs is paramount. They prepare you to adjust your speed, vehicle position, and awareness to prevent accidents.

Mandatory Signs

Mandatory signs are a fundamental category of road signs in Iceland, designed to instruct drivers on specific actions they must take. Unlike advisory or prohibitory signs, these signs convey direct commands, such as turning in a certain direction or using a designated lane. Recognizing and complying with these signs is crucial for maintaining orderly traffic and ensuring safety for all road users.

Prohibition Signs

In Iceland, prohibition signs are distinct visual cues that communicate what drivers are not allowed to do. These signs are critical for maintaining road safety, preventing accidents, and ensuring smooth traffic flow across the country's diverse landscapes. Recognising and obeying them is not only a legal requirement but also fundamental to safe driving practices, especially given Iceland's unique road conditions.
